How they compare

Faroe Islands currently reports 0.0083 units per square kilometre against 0.0072 units per square kilometre in Andorra, a difference of 0.0011 units per square kilometre.

That makes Faroe Islands's figure about 1.2 times Andorra's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Andorra ahead.

Andorra ranks 17th and Faroe Islands ranks 16th of 200 countries.

Andorra has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
